An IoT-Based Approach to an Intelligent Irrigation System

Abstract

The technology (IOT) is a huge influx of technological advancements (ICT). The Iot technology (IoT) is a broad phrase that encompasses a wide range of capabilities, possible uses, multiple data collection, and operating approaches. The present IOT research activities are centered on the creation but also design of mandates and open infrastructures, which still have issues that must be overcome before they can be fully implemented. This paper includes an introduction of IoT technology and its uses in farming systems, as well as a measurement of prior survey research and a suggestion for an irrigation management monitoring system. This project's main purpose is to create new agricultural technologies that will boost vegetative growth and water resources. Following the measurement of temperature, humidity, and moisture content, a smart control system is provided, which employs cutting-edge electrical tech and a microcontroller to switch the hydrostatic gear ON and OFF when the atmosphere's most content is recognized. Following the temperature measurements, moisture levels, and soil moisture, a Bluetooth service member is also offered.
